Job Description Wernick Hire is looking for a Mobile Service Engineer to assist in maintaining our range of units and attending customer sites to establish faults and repair.
Key Responsibilities
Duties can range from maintaining our range of Cabin, Modular and welfare fleet mechanically and electrically to fixing plumbing in canteens and toilet blocks to replacing door handles, all aspects of joinery work including replacing wall and ceiling boards, fitting and easing of internal doors, partition walls and roof repairs.
Some on site installation and dismantle works will make up part of the job role, this includes erecting or dismantling of staircases and link units.
The role will require filling out any necessary paperwork and advising customers if call-outs are chargeable, which you would receive the necessary training.
